henry whitter – the wreck on the southern old 97 lyrics
[verse 1]
they gave him his orders at monroe, virginia
sayin’ “steve, you’re way behind time
it’s 8:38, and it’s the old ’97
gotta put her into danville on time”
[verse 2]
steve brady he said to his black, greasy fireman
“shovel on a little more coal
i’m waitin’ to p-ss them wide-open mountains
gonna see the old ’97 roll”
[chorus]
it’s a mighty rough road from lynchburg to danville
on a line with a three-mile grade
it was down that line where he lost his air-brakes
you can see what a jump he made
[verse 3]
he’s comin’ down that line makin’ ninety miles an hour
the whistle broke into a scream
they found him in the wreck with his hand upon the throttle
he’d been scalded to death by steam
[verse 4]
well, come on now, all you ladies
from this time on, now learn
don’t you ever say harsh words to your true-lovin’ husband
he’ll leave you and never return
